What is Nose Filler?

Nose filler is a non-surgical procedure that uses dermal fillers, typically made from hyaluronic acid (HA), to enhance the natural appearance of the nose.

This is a temporary and reversible procedure, which is ideal for those looking to change the shape of their nose without having to undergo surgery.

Nose filler (sometimes referred to as non-surgical rhinoplasty) can help smooth out bumps and create a more balanced profile without the downtime of a surgical procedure.

How Long Do Nose Fillers Last?

Nose fillers aren’t permanent, and they last around 12-18 months. However, this varies from person to person as everyone is different, and a range of lifestyle factors, such as metabolism, play a part in how long your filler lasts.

They last a lot longer than other types of fillers, such as lip fillers, because we don’t move our nose as much as we do our lips. We also recommend repeat treatments for optimal results and to allow your filler to last longer.

What Are the Side Effects?

Once you have received nose filler treatment, you should expect some common, but temporary side effects which will gradually subside. Minor side effects include:

  • Mild swelling at the injection site
  • Redness
  • Tenderness
  • Slight bruising

Side effects can last from a few days to a couple of weeks.?? If you do happen to have any worries or concerns, be sure to reach out to your practitioner for expert guidance.

 

What are the Risks of Nose Fillers?

Like all treatments, nose fillers can come with risks if not administered by a qualified practitioner, which may require immediate medical attention. Some risks include:

  • Infection - Although this is rare, any injection carries the risk of infection if hygienic protocols aren’t followed correctly
  • Allergic reaction - Sometimes, people can be allergic to the filler material, which can cause redness, swelling and itching
  • Vascular occlusion - Incorrect injection technique can cause the filler to block blood vessels, leading to tissue damage or more serious problems

This can be a very risky area to administer filler because there are multiple blood vessels in this area. If filler is injected into a blood vessel, it can block blood flow and, in rare cases, lead to complications such as tissue death or even blindness.

Can Nose Filler Migrate?

Yes, nose filler can migrate if placed incorrectly; however, when administered by a professional with the proper technique and products, this risk is extremely minimal.

You will be able to tell if your filler has migrated by noticing changes such as lumps and unevenness in the treated area.

So, is Nose Filler Safe?

You may be thinking to yourself, ‘Is nose filler dangerous?’ or ‘How safe is nose filler?’, and we understand your concerns.

However, although the nose is a delicate and potentially risky area to treat, nose fillers are considered safe if you do your research and go to a qualified practitioner.

When choosing your practitioner, here are some things you should ask yourself:

  • Is the practitioner qualified? Make sure the practitioner holds the right certification and has the right medical credentials and training.
  • Do they have positive reviews? Reviews give you an insight into what a practitioner is like. Look for before and after photos and the type of reviews they have.
  • Do they work at a reputable clinic? Check for hygiene standards. A good practitioner will have the right safety protocols in place at all times.
  • Do they offer consultations? A good practitioner will offer initial consultations to assess your anatomy and discuss your goals and risks before treatment.
